Insulated Film PTC Heaters: Safe, Efficient & Flexible Heating Solutions

In the evolving landscape of heating technology, insulated film PTC (Positive Temperature Coefficient) heaters have emerged as a groundbreaking solution, combining safety, efficiency, and versatility. These heaters are designed with a thin, flexible structure featuring a PTC heating element encapsulated within high-performance insulating materials, such as polyimide or silicone layers. This innovative design addresses the limitations of traditional heating methods, making them ideal for modern applications where reliability and space constraints are critical.


Unmatched Safety

Safety is a paramount concern in heating systems, and insulated film PTC heaters excel in this regard. The built-in insulating layer provides robust electrical isolation, preventing risks like short circuits or current leakage. Moreover, the PTC material inherently offers self-regulating properties: as temperature increases, its resistance rises sharply, automatically reducing power consumption and preventing overheating. This dual protection mechanism ensures safe operation even in demanding environments, such as medical devices or automotive interiors.


High Energy Efficiency

Traditional heaters often waste energy by continuously drawing power to maintain temperature. In contrast, PTC film heaters operate with exceptional efficiency. Their self-limiting nature allows them to draw maximum power only during the initial heating phase. Once the target temperature is reached, power input decreases significantly, minimizing energy waste. This not only reduces electricity costs but also extends the device’s lifespan by avoiding constant thermal stress.


Flexibility and Customization

The thin, lightweight design of these heaters enables unparalleled flexibility. They can be easily integrated into curved or irregular surfaces, making them perfect for applications like wearable technology, heated seats in vehicles, or precision industrial equipment. Manufacturers can customize shapes, sizes, and power densities to meet specific requirements, offering designers greater freedom without compromising performance.


Diverse Applications

Thanks to their compact form and reliability, insulated film PTC heaters are widely adopted across industries:

  • Medical: Used in patient warming systems, diagnostic equipment, and respiratory devices where precise temperature control is essential.

  • Automotive: Integrated into steering wheels, seats, and battery packs for electric vehicles to ensure comfort and safety.

  • Consumer Electronics: Deployed in smartphones, drones, and wearables to prevent condensation or maintain optimal operating temperatures.

  • Industrial: Applied in sensors, enclosures, and machinery to avoid cold-start issues or stabilize processes.
